Timing and Seasonality

Most tours operate year-round, but the best time to visit Cancun is during the dry season from December to April. During peak season, expect larger crowds and higher prices. If you prefer a quieter experience, consider visiting during the shoulder months of May or November. Be mindful of the heat, especially for outdoor activities, and plan your tours for the cooler parts of the day. Early morning departures can help you avoid the worst of the sun and crowds.

Common Upsells and Tipping Expectations

Be prepared for upsells on many tours, such as additional activities, premium drinks, or souvenirs. For example, while some tours include basic drinks, you might be offered premium options at an extra cost. Tipping is generally expected in Cancun, especially for guides and drivers. A common guideline is to tip around 10-15% of the tour cost, depending on your satisfaction. Always carry some cash for tips, as not all operators accept credit cards.
